PRIMARY OBJECTIVE:
I. To determine 2-year locoregional progression free survival (LRPFS).
SECONDARY OBJECTIVES:
I. To determine 2-year progression free survival (PFS). II. To determine 2-year regional failure in the low-dose elective region. III. To determine 2-year overall survival (OS). IV. To determine physician-reported toxicities at 1, 3, 12-months as measured by Common Terminology Criteria for Adverse Events (CTCAE).
V. To assess patient-reported toxicities at 1, 3, 12-months as measured by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y - Head & Neck Radiotherapy Index (FACT-HN-Rad).
OUTLINE:
Patients receive standard dose radiation therapy to the tumor and reduced dose radiation therapy to the elective neck lymph nodes five days per week for a total of 35 fractions over 7 weeks. Patients also undergo computed tomography (CT), positron emission tomography (PET), and nasopharyngolaryngoscopy throughout the trial.
After completion of study treatment, patients are followed up every 3 months for 2 years.
